Transaction 0850d76e800a6ec7b67e7d43d59c2a179814941e59e3d12de9c094abc0b3f97b
1 Input
2 Outputs
- 0850d76e800a6ec7b67e7d43d59c2a179814941e59e3d12de9c094abc0b3f97b:0
- 0850d76e800a6ec7b67e7d43d59c2a179814941e59e3d12de9c094abc0b3f97b:1
value 100000000
address 17262J1AXJpnVi13PMJXKSfSKztwz8RbV
value 41983838
address 19jETWpMWU3DS8eexHw8eHZPB8nD41FxtN